Output 288b99d6380f59deec3a622042b00b81b166c18241e5343ac31ef8359e19a438:0

value
32011212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 199058ff3b53326b12e87a677ab12af7f8363142 OP_EQUAL
address
MAEL3gAiTUHcb5EUQMbAHfF5ykW2eD4g6o
transaction
288b99d6380f59deec3a622042b00b81b166c18241e5343ac31ef8359e19a438
spent
true